These enrollment data are collected as part of NYSED's Student Information Repository System (SIRS). These counts are as of "BEDS Day" which is typically the first Wednesday in October. Available are enrollment counts for public and charter school students by various demographics for the 2015 - 16 school year. MILLER PLACE UFSD ENROLLMENT (2015 - 16)

K-12 Enrollment: 2,713

ENROLLMENT BY GENDER

MALE

1,428

53%

FEMALE

1,285

47%

ENROLLMENT BY ETHNICITY

AMERICAN INDIAN OR ALASKA NATIVE

2

0%

BLACK OR AFRICAN AMERICAN

39

1%

HISPANIC OR LATINO

167

6%

ASIAN OR NATIVE HAWAIIAN/OTHER PACIFIC ISLANDER

75

3%

WHITE

2,390

88%

MULTIRACIAL

40

1%

OTHER GROUPS

ENGLISH LANGUAGE LEARNERS

29

1%

STUDENTS WITH DISABILITIES

381

14%

ECONOMICALLY DISADVANTAGED

340

13%

Enrollment Suppression

When the Total Students count equals the count in the English Language Learner Students, Students with Disabilities, and/or Economically Disadvantaged Students category, the data are suppressed.

When the count of students in either the English Language Learner Students, Students with Disabilities, and/or Economically Disadvantaged Students category is less than 5, the data are suppressed.
